Manchester United VS AFC Bournemouth
Wednesday (13/12/2017)
21:00 (WAT)
Manchester United need to recover from a derby-day hangover if they are to keep their slim Premier League title hopes alive against Bournemouth on Wednesday.

United fell to a damaging 2-1 home defeat against Manchester City on Sunday to see Pep Guardiola's League leaders extend their advantage over their neighbours to 11 points.

City have effectively been crowned champions-elect even before Christmas, but United must return to winning ways at Old Trafford in the midweek clash against against Eddie Howe's Cherries.


Team news
Manchester United midfielder Paul Pogba is serving their second game of his three-match domestic ban, while captain Michael Carrick and defender Eric Bailly remain on the sidelines.

Zlatan Ibrahimovic is available, and could well start in place of Romelu Lukaku given the Belgian's derby nightmare.

Bournemouth have Adam Smith back in contention after the defender served a one-match suspension against Crystal Palace.
